Born in Atlanta, Georgia, in 1943, Frederick Hart is known across the United States for his mammoth Creation Sculptures, Ex Nihilo: the beautiful, swirling limestone figures created by the artist between 1974 and 1984 to grace the west facade tympana of the National Cathedral. An accomplished sculptor whose bronze commissions included the Three Soldiers at the Vietnam Veterans Memorial in Washington and the monumental James Earl Carter Memorial for the Georgia capitol building, Hart had found new inspiration in the acrylic medium of Lucite. Utilizing a process reflective of this extensive knowledge of bronze casting and stonecarving, Hart was admittedly the father of this twentieth-century medium.
